Rajnish Kumar posted as Secretary Sports council J&K

Srinagar: Government on Thursday ordered assignment for the post of Secretary Jammu and Kashmir Sports Council to Rajnish Kumar.

The order reads that Kumar, who is additional secretary to the government, Youth services and Sports Deptt, shall hold the charge of the post of Secretary in J&K Sports Council, in addition to his own duties, till a regular arrangement is made.
